00问答网
所有问题
当前搜索:
联合体和结构体嵌套注意事项
结构体嵌套联合体
字节对齐问题
答:
最好还要
注意struct
里面最大类型也是double。而不是int。因此最后还要加上4个填充位来变为8个整数倍。
C语言
结构体struct和联合体
的union使用说明,
以及
优缺点
答:
在选择结构体或联合体时,需要考虑实际需求。例如,在嵌入式软件中,联合体能用于数据类型转换,如重新排列字节或进行位操作,以及在内存空间紧张时进行结构体压缩。比如,通过联合体将32位无符号整数转换为无符号字符数组,或者压缩结构体成员以节省空间。总的来说,
结构体和联合体
各有其适用场景,理解和...
联合体
投标的
注意事项
有哪些?联合体投标的条件是什么?
答:
关于
联合体
,这六点需要
注意
!1.联合体的组合形式可以是两个以上法人组成、两个以上非法人组织组成,也可以由法人与其他组织组成。2.联合体是临时性组织联合体是1个临时性的组织,不具有法人资格。组成联合体的目的是增强投标竞争力,减少联合体各方因支付履约保证金而带来的资金负担,分散联合体各方的...
什么是投标
联合体
?投标联合体需要
注意
哪些
事项
?
答:
联合体
招标保证金可以以其中一方提供,没有强制规定双方提交投标保证金。以一方名义提交保证金的,对联合体各方均具有约束力。 两个以上法人或者其他组织可以组成一个联合体,以一个投标人的身份共同投标。联合体各方均应当具备承担招标项目的相应能力。联合体各方应当签订共同投标协议,明确约定各方拟承担...
使用
结构体与联合体
的主要目的
答:
2、 解释
结构体
中的多个变量同时存在,可以给其中的每个变量分别赋值。任何一个变量被赋值不影响其他变量。在需要使用时每个变量都可以同时被取出使用。
联合体
中的多个变量同时只有一个存在。只能给其中的一个变量赋值。在给联合体的任何一个变量赋值的时候就覆盖了其他的变量,也就是说只有你刚赋值的这个...
联合体
投标是什么意思?投标有哪些
注意事项
?
答:
联合体
共同投标适用于大型或
结构
复杂的建设项目,符合《招标投标法》要求的联合体各方应具备相应的项目承担能力,并满足国家规定的资格条件。投标
注意事项
包括:投标文件编制需按照招标文件要求进行,包括投标函、商务标文件、技术标文件、资格审查文件等,内容、顺序和格式应严格按照招标文件规定,确保无遗漏。...
第16章
结构体
、
联合体
、枚举
答:
在每个
结构体
作用域里声明的任何名字不会跟程序中的其他名字冲突。 比如 情形一 :在声明的同时使用结构体初始化式进行初始化 结构体初始化式遵循的规则:
注意
:注意:注意 性能分析:什么是复合结构体字面量?复合结构体字面量有哪些用途?应用场景:读写
联合体
变量 联合类类型的使用场景有哪些?
C语言
联合体和结构体
中变量所占内存
答:
union U两个成员变量,一个字符数组st占4个字节,一个整型i占4个字节,所以两者共用4个字节,union U占4字节。
struct
A两个成员变量,一个整型c占4个字节,一个union U类型的u,也占4个字节。所以struct A的大小为两者之和,4+4=8字节。注,因为这些成员变量都是4字节大小,所以不用考虑字节...
c语言有哪些数据
结构
答:
3.
联合体
(union): 联合体也是一种特殊的数据结构,它允许在相同的内存位置存储不同的数据类型。
与结构体
不同的是,联合体中的所有成员都会占用同一块内存区域,因此任何时候只能使用一个成员。联合体常用于节省空间或实现某些特定的功能需求。4. 枚举类型(enum): 枚举类型用于定义用户自定义的类型...
结构体struct和联合体
union(联合)有什么区别呢
答:
一、
结构体struct
各成员各自拥有自己的内存,各自使用互不干涉,同时存在的,遵循内存对齐原则。一个struct变量的总长度等于所有成员的长度之和。二、
联合体
union 各成员共用一块内存空间,并且同时只有一个成员可以得到这块内存的使用权(对该内存的读写),各变量共用一个内存首地址。因而,联合体比结构体...
1
2
3
4
5
涓嬩竴椤
其他人还搜
结构体嵌套结构体赋值
结构体嵌套结构体指针
结构体嵌套结构体数组
结构体嵌套结构体大小
c语言结构体嵌套结构体数组
联合体嵌套结构体
结构体嵌套联合体的应用
结构体嵌套联合体c语言
结构体和联合体